Transaction ff75afcfd003dfb7c564de71245316ea4feecca38bb424a96656cd737a879741
1 Input
2 Outputs
- ff75afcfd003dfb7c564de71245316ea4feecca38bb424a96656cd737a879741:0
- ff75afcfd003dfb7c564de71245316ea4feecca38bb424a96656cd737a879741:1
value 340564
address 1ACDUnU8hfJgJPgNjh15stUXS8uTEcf9rD
value 503836
address 1Kq6XUmyhTn797AaEuxACcHPCK2234FQVi